Block 663,370

Block Hash

6eec0bec0fa79cacde877439c0f8d6cbe9dc35271a98e95bb692345fe00e03a3

Previous Block Hash

c0850ba9022644eeaa68aeff3cb66ee96722d653abc5570a224f0e7250ed63de

Mined

Transactions

3

Difficulty

51.57 M

Size

623 bytes

Transactions (3)

1 input, 1 output
10,000.01667001 PEPE
1 input, 2 outputs
473,802.13380282 PEPE
1 input, 2 outputs
11,398.69205865 PEPE